Understanding the Cost of Obtaining an Austrian Driver's License
Getting a driver's license is a considerable step in many individuals's lives, especially in Austria, where driving is not just a need however likewise a convenience due to the nation's strong road systems. However, the process comes with different costs that prospective motorists must understand. This comprehensive guide will break down the costs associated with acquiring an Austrian driver's license and offer beneficial information for those considering this journey.
Overview of Costs
The total expense of obtaining a driver's license in Austria can vary significantly based on several factors such as the kind of license, the driving school selected, and any additional lessons one may require. Listed below, we supply a detailed breakdown of the anticipated costs.
| Expense Component | Approximated Cost (EUR) |
|---|---|
| Driving School Fees | 1,500 - 2,500 |
| Theory Exam Fee | 50 - 80 |
| Practical Exam Fee | 100 - 200 |
| Medical Examination | 50 - 150 |
| Emergency Treatment Course | 100 - 150 |
| Administrative Fees | 50 - 100 |
| Total Estimated Cost | 1,900 - 3,330 |
Breakdown of Costs
Driving School Fees:
- The most considerable expense connected with getting a driver's license is the driving school. - Usually, driving lessons vary from 1,500 to 2,500 EUR for a total package, that includes both theoretical and useful training.
Theory Exam Fee:
- Candidates should pass a written theory examination, which costs between 50 and 80 EUR. This test tests understanding of traffic guidelines, roadway signs, and safe driving practices.
Practical Exam Fee:
- After successfully completing the driving lessons, the next step is the practical driving test. The fee for this examination typically falls between 100 and 200 EUR.
Medical exam:
- Applicants need to go through a medical checkup to ensure they meet the health requirements to drive. This assessment typically costs between 50 and 150 EUR.
Emergency Treatment Course:
- An emergency treatment course is necessary for all candidates and expenses around 100 to 150 EUR. This training is important not only for passing the test however also for equipping chauffeurs to manage emergency situations.
Administrative Fees:
- There are also numerous administrative expenses related to processing the application and issuing the license, which can range from 50 to 100 EUR.
Extra Considerations
- Area: Costs can vary substantially depending on the city. For example, driving schools in urban locations like Vienna are normally more expensive than those in rural settings.
- Kind of License: The cost varies based on the type of license being pursued (e.g., A1 for motorcycles, B for automobiles, and so on). Each classification has its own set of fees and requirements.
- Extra Lessons: If a candidate requires additional driving lessons beyond the package offered, these can cost around 50 to 100 EUR per hour.
